Abstract:
The fuel cell is an environmental-friendly power source due to its high efficiency and cleanness. Considering safety and tractability, methanol reformer is a good candidate for the supply of hydrogen for fuel cell vehicles. In this article, hydrogen production from methanol reforming has been considered. Chemical kinetics of methanol reforming reactions and conservation laws are used to model the reactor behavior. Static and dynamic simulations of fixed bed methanol reforming reactor are performed and temperature control of the reactor is discussed.
